7. The Return Of Tony Stark

The last time we saw Tony Stark in Marvel Comics continuity he was wasn't looking too good.

Following an epic battle with Captain Marvel in Civil War II, the original Iron Man was left comatose after suffering injuries that would have killed a mere mortal.

Okay, so Stark is technically mortal, but it turns out that all of the mad scientist-esque experiments he carried out on his own body over the years ultimately saved his life.

But the bad news for Tony is that his battered form ended up in the custody of SHIELD and HydraCap, encased in some kind of weird tech cocoon.

Invincible Iron Man joins Marvel Legacy with issue #593 in a plotline Marvel is calling 'The Search for Tony Stark'.

Well, there's nothing cryptic about that. It seems Stark's successor in the iron armour, Riri Williams, will attempt to track him down and liberate him when the new era dawns.
